A consular policeman will interview the candidate, and the consular policeman will determine whether the applicant is eligible to obtain an immigrant visa based on U.S. immigration law. Ink-free, digital finger print scans will be tackled the day of the interview. Typically, a candidate receives initial civil papers and initial translations back at the time of interview.


Employment based immigrant financier visa cases take additional time since they are in numerically limited visa groups. The length of time varies from case to situation and can not be anticipated for specific situations with any type of accuracy.




Some visa applications call for more administrative handling, which takes extra time after the consular officer meetings the candidate. Particular conditions and activities might make an applicant ineligible for a visa. Instances of these ineligibilities consist of: medicine trafficking; overstaying a previous visa; and sending deceitful documents. If you are disqualified for a visa, you will be informed by the consular police officer and advised whether there is a waiver of the ineligibility readily available to you and what the waiver process is.

One of one of the most common inquiries possible EB-5 financiers ask is: "Do EB-5 investors obtain their cash back?" The solution depends upon several variables, particularly when it concerns EB-5 straight investment. Unlike local center jobs, EB-5 direct investments are usually much more hands-on, with distinct risks and incentives. EB5 Investment Visit Website Immigration. Let's take a better check out exactly how financiers may recover their resources in an EB-5 straight financial investment.


service that develops a minimum of 10 full-time work for U.S. employees. The minimum financial investment quantity is $1,050,000, or $800,000 if the financial investment remains in a Targeted Employment Area (TEA), which is a location with high joblessness or a backwoods. In an EB-5 direct investment, capitalists put their funds into an organization that they either develop or acquire.


The return of resources in an EB-5 straight investment is carefully linked to the success of the business. Right here are some essential considerations: The main means an EB-5 straight investor gets their cash back is through the success and profitability of business. Financiers must prepare for a long-term investment, as the timeline for obtaining the return of resources will rely on the efficiency of the business.

However, if the service does not do well, there is a risk that the capitalist may not recover their initial financial investment. Please note that an EB-5 investor can not be assured they will completely or partly get their spent resources back as that does not follow the at-risk requirement. It is very important to recognize that, like any organization financial investment, an EB-5 straight investment carries inherent threats.

The EB-5 program calls for that the financier's funds continue to be at threat until the task creation demand is fulfilled, which generally takes a minimum of 2 years after the investor acquires conditional long-term residency. This indicates that investors must be prepared for their capital to be linked up for numerous years, commonly five years or even more, depending upon business's development and economic health.
